E91: Unpacking Google’s Monopoly Case w/ Harvard Professor Shane Greenstein


Listen Later

Harvard’s Shane Greenstein breaks down the Google antitrust ruling, the future of search, and why the biggest tech companies may be due for a reckoning.

👤 Guest Bio: Shane Greenstein is the Martin Marshall Professor of Business Administration at Harvard Business School and a leading expert on the economics of technology and innovation. His research explores how digital transformation reshapes business, markets, and society.

🧠 Topics Discussed:

  • The August 2024 antitrust ruling against Google
  • The economics of default search contracts and market power
  • Comparisons to the Microsoft antitrust case
  • Investor implications and possible remedies
  • The role of AI in reshaping search
  • Student use of AI tools like ChatGPT and Claude
  • Public sentiment shifts toward big tech
  • Online advertising auction mechanics and Google's conduct

💬 Top Quote:
"You can't do that unless you've got market power… They raised prices 20% year in, year out—and didn’t lose any advertisers. That’s pretty persuasive."
